Turbine Vent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Turbine vent repair services focus on maintaining the functionality of roof-mounted turbine vents, which are commonly used for attic ventilation. These vents help to regulate temperature and moisture levels inside the home by allowing air to circulate effectively. Projects typically involve fixing or replacing damaged blades, addressing leaks, or restoring proper operation of the turbine mechanism. Homeowners often request this service when they notice signs of poor ventilation, such as excessive humidity, unusual noise from the vents, or visible damage to the turbine structure.
Before requesting turbine vent repair, property owners should consider the age of the vents, the extent of visible damage, and any issues with attic air quality or temperature regulation. It’s also helpful to understand whether the vents are functioning properly-such as spinning freely in the wind or providing adequate airflow-and to identify any leaks or corrosion. Proper assessment can ensure that the repair addresses the root cause of the problem, helping to improve attic ventilation and protect the home’s interior from moisture-related issues.

Common Turbine Vent Repair Jobs
Turbine Vent Repair - services address damaged or malfunctioning turbine vents to ensure proper roof ventilation.
Leaking turbine vents - repairs stop leaks caused by cracked or worn-out vent components.
Vents that won’t spin - repairs restore the turbine’s ability to rotate and function effectively.
Broken or missing parts - replacement of damaged blades, bearings, or other components to restore performance.
Corrosion or rust issues - repairs remove corrosion and prevent further deterioration of vent parts.
Routine turbine vent maintenance - services include inspection and minor repairs to prolong vent lifespan.
Turbine Vent Repair Questions
What are common signs of turbine vent problems? Signs include excessive noise, visible damage, or vents that do not spin freely, indicating potential issues needing repair.
Why is turbine vent repair important? Proper repair ensures effective attic ventilation, helping to prevent heat buildup, moisture issues, and roof damage.
Can turbine vents be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many issues such as damaged blades or worn bearings can be repaired to extend the vent’s lifespan.
What types of projects typically require turbine vent repair? Repairs are often needed after storm damage, age-related wear, or if the vents are not functioning properly to maintain proper ventilation.
